Kirkland Crossfit Wins Team Competition at 2011 Northwest Crossfit Regionals
Last weekend, Kirkland Crossfit won the team competition at the 2011 Northwest Crossfit Regionals competition held at the Puyallup Fairgrounds. Teams from 6 states (Washington, Wyoming, Oregon, Alaska, Idaho, and Montana) competed over three days doing 6 different workouts. LWYSA BU-17 Boys “Pirates” team places second in Washington State Recreational Cup
The BU-17 Pirates of the Lake Washington Youth Soccer Association won four straight games in the 2010 Recreational Cup tournament to become District 2 Champions.
